Company Description
We are a US-based logistics technology company helping businesses manage freight transportation more efficiently. Our teams in the US and Vietnam work closely together to serve customers across the US.
Role Description
- When a US customer calls with a shipment issue, they need more than someone who can answer the phone. They need someone who understands the situation, knows what to do next, and takes ownership until it's resolved.
- We're looking for a Senior Customer Support Specialist to work directly with US customers in a fast-paced logistics environment. This is a night-shift position, working primarily with US business hours.
- You'll handle customer requests, solve operational issues, manage escalations, and work closely with our US managers and Account Managers to keep customers and teams aligned.
Key Responsibilities
- Communicate directly with US customers via phone, email, Slack, WhatsApp, and other channels; handle requests related to quotes, bookings, tracking, deliveries, and operational issues.
- Understand customer needs and business context, then coordinate with carriers, drivers, warehouse, and internal teams to resolve issues efficiently.
- Support recurring shipments for key customers based on lanes, schedules, and customer-specific requirements.
- Take ownership of complex or high-priority issues, make decisions independently, and manage escalations through resolution.
- Communicate closely with US managers and Account Managers, providing clear updates and insights on team activities, customer issues, operational risks, and priorities.
- Monitor recurring issues and identify opportunities to improve customer experience and operational processes.
- Mentor junior team members and support them with challenging customer cases.
Qualifications
- Fluent spoken English with the ability to understand native speakers over the phone and respond naturally and confidently without relying on scripts.
- Strong communication, active listening, problem-solving, and critical-thinking skills.
- Able to quickly understand customer needs, business processes, and operational workflows.
- Strong ownership and judgment; able to work independently, make decisions, and handle escalations.
- Strong ability to communicate clearly with both customers and US-based managers, including providing concise updates and explaining issues effectively.
- 3+ years of experience in customer support, customer service, operations, or a related role.
- Experience in logistics, transportation, freight, or other operational environments is a strong plus.
- Experience living or working in an English-speaking environment is highly preferred.
- Willing and able to work regular night shifts aligned with US business hours.
